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Bekesbourne to Caterham are available for £41.40 one way, or £80.20 return

Bekesbourne Station Facilities

While modest in size, Bekesbourne Station comes equipped with essential amenities to ensure a smooth travel experience. Though it lacks a traditional ticket office, passengers can easily purchase and collect their tickets from ticket machines conveniently located on Platform 1. Accessibility at Bekesbourne is thoughtfully considered, with step-free access to Platform 1 for those traveling to London, and Platform 2 towards Dover accessible via a side path.

The station isn't staffed, but it offers help points for those who may need guidance, and departure screens keep everyone informed on their journey. The sustainability conscious may be relieved to know there's limited car parking, however, there's shared excitement in knowing the station is covered by CCTV for added security.

Seamless Connections from Bekesbourne

For those exploring beyond the tracks, Bekesbourne Station provides an array of options to facilitate onward travel. While there is no direct bus service, rail replacement services are in place, with buses towards Dover departing from the bus stop outside the Village Hall on Station Road. Meanwhile, routes heading to Canterbury make use of School Lane bus stops. Facilities at Caterham Station

When it comes to buying tickets or seeking travel advice, Caterham Station ensures that you're well-equipped. The ticket office operates from early in the morning until late at night, providing services Monday through Sunday. With the added convenience of ticket machines and smartcard validators, purchasing or collecting your rail tickets is a breeze. The station is also designed to accommodate all, offering accessible ticket machines compatible with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.

On the safety front, Caterham Station is well covered with CCTV surveillance, making it a secure space for passengers. Additionally, information and help are readily available. Staff assistance is offered extensively throughout the week, ensuring you have all the support you need for a seamless journey. Platforms are equipped with departure screens and help points to cater to your informational needs.

Travel and Transport Connections

Caterham's location provides a logistical advantage, linking you smoothly with various modes of transport. A taxi rank is conveniently positioned at the front of the station, ensuring that you have a reliable option to continue your journey beyond the tracks. Bus services are easily accessible, with information on onward travel readily available to help plan the next leg of your trip.

Even in cases where there might be rail disruptions, you won't be stranded. The station provides details for a rail replacement service, keeping your travel plans on track. The seamless integration of these services ensures that you're well connected no matter your destination.
